Federal Government Announces Changes in Governing Council of Two Federal Universities
The Federal Government has reassigned the Pro-Chancellors of Federal Universities in Oye-Ekiti and Lokoja. This aims to promote national unity and fair governance. Continue reading for full details.
The Federal Government has announced changes in the leadership of the Governing Councils of the Federal University, Oye-Ekiti (FUOYE) and the Federal University, Lokoja (FUL).
This decision aims to enhance national cohesion and strengthen governance within these institutions.

Details of the Reassignment
The Honourable Minister of Education, Dr. Tunji Alausa, revealed that the Pro-Chancellors and Chairmen of the two universities' Governing Councils have been reassigned.
Senator Victor Ndoma-Egba SAN will now serve as the Pro-Chancellor and Chairman of the Governing Council of FUOYE.
Engr. Kayode Ojo has been reassigned to the same role at FUL.
Reason for the Reassignment
The Pro-Chancellor of FUOYE, Engr. Kayode Ojo, was noted to be an indigene of Ekiti State, where the university is located.
To promote national integration and ensure impartial governance, Pro-Chancellors are usually appointed from states outside the location of the university.
This standard practice reflects the Ministry's commitment to fairness, diversity and national unity.
Expected Impact
Dr. Alausa explained that this reassignment is intended to strengthen the leadership structure of federal universities in Nigeria.
These changes are expected to foster inclusive governance and support the effective administration of the universities.
The Federal Government believes that this adjustment will positively influence the development and operation of the institutions.
Implementation Timeline
The reassignment takes immediate effect.
The Honourable Minister assured that the changes will benefit the universities and contribute to the progress of higher education in Nigeria.
